Publii is a local static site generator and offline content management system. It operates as a desktop application that renders content into HTML files on a local machine, removing server-side vulnerabilities and eliminating the need for a live database or active internet connection during the authoring process.
The system is distinguished by a focus on privacy and search engine optimization. It includes built-in tools for GDPR compliance, such as cookie consent management and the ability to restrict third-party embeds until user consent is provided. For visibility, it automates the generation of XML sitemaps, semantic URL structures, and structured data markup.
The project covers a broad range of site management capabilities, including a graphical content editor for rich media authoring, a template-based theme engine with fluid typography controls, and asset optimization tools that convert images to WebP. Site distribution is handled through a unified interface supporting various transfer protocols and Git-based synchronization.
